Second Letter


Dearest Coraline,

I remember you fondly

And it kills me so.


We met six years back.

Your smiling caught my eye,

Your eyes made me grin.


You hated your hair,

But those curls were the cutest

That have ever been.


The food you prepared,

So bizarre and yet so sweet,

I crave every day.


Your laughter, so warm,

Would improve my day and life.

Now you are silent.


Your shape was divine,

Especially against mine.

We will grasp no more.


I miss you at night.

We would embrace and feel whole,

Now I only grow cold.


My days are lonely.

I can only think of you.

Weeping is constant.


Everything you were,

Everything you could have been,

My whole life, is gone.
